See, the problem with spin is that it is one of the first "properties" one stumbles upon while studying quantum mechanics, which does not have a classical analogue. It is a property of the particle, which follows the same algebra as angular momentum, though it is different from it. The arrow we use, or the image of an electron "spinning" around itself, is just demonstrative - spin is not due to electrons moving around themselves.

Now, since the spin of an electron can take one of two possible values (spin = +1/2, spin = -1/2), we use the words "up" (+1/2) and "down" (-1/2) to be able to tell the two values apart (again, the electron does not have an "up arrow" on its head, it's just a way for physicists to communicate on common grounds). So, what happens when you get a system of two electrons? Each electron has a spin of its own, so when you study their system you are going to see one of the following possibilities:

1) Both spin up
2) Both spin down
3) One with spin up and one with spin down

Now, let's do something different. Instead of looking at electrons one by one, let's study their system first. I'm not sure if you have covered that part yet, but let's just say that a system that consists of two electrons can either have a total of spin = 0 or spin = 1 (you'll see in the future why, if you haven't already).

Spin = 0 is nothing but the so called "singlet" case, because there is only one way of "combining" the electrons' spins in such a way that gives a total of spin = 0 for the system.

But spin = 1? That's a different story. In this case, there are three different ways of combining electrons into making a spin = 1 system. This is why they call it "the triplet".
